Well-suited for both photo and video creators, ranging from professionals to vloggers, the Alpha a6400 Mirrorless Digital Camera from Sony pairs the multimedia mirrorless camera with a wide-angle to portrait-length zoom lens. The Alpha a6400 is an APS-C-format mirrorless camera that adopts many of the features normally reserved for their full-frame lineup. This includes an autofocus acquisition of 0.02 seconds, Real-time Eye AF and Real-time Tracking capabilities, high-speed shooting up to 11 fps and silent shooting up to 8 fps, both with AF/AE tracking, an upgraded BIONZ X image processing engine, a fully tiltable 180° LCD touchscreen, UHD 4K movie recording with full pixel readout and no pixel binning, internal recording for time-lapse videos, and more.
**Capture Decisive Moments**
The autofocus system on the a6400 inherits many technologies from Sony's line-up of full-frame cameras, including the a9, a7R III, and a7 III models. The a6400 features 425 phase-detection AF points and 425 contrast-detection AF points that are placed densely over the entire image area, covering approximately 84% of the image area. This high-speed, high-performance tracking AF system is paired with a BIONZ X image processing engine that together allow the camera to acquire focus in as little as 0.02 seconds and maintain subject lock effectively, ensuring even the fastest moving subjects can be tracked and captured with ease.
The a6400 introduces advanced "Real-time Eye AF," the latest version of Sony's Eye AF technology. This capability employs artificial intelligence based object recognition to detect and process eye data in real time, resulting in improved accuracy, speed, and tracking performance of Eye AF. In all autofocus modes, the camera now automatically detects the eyes of the subject and activates Eye AF with a half press of the shutter button, and when in AF-C or AF-A mode, the preferred eye (left or right) of your subject can be selected as the focus point. Choices include Auto / Right Eye / Left Eye, and a Switch Right / Left Eye function is able to be assigned to a custom function as well. This technology frees the photographer to focus solely on composition with trust that focus will be tack sharp on the subject's eye. Eye AF support for animals will be added in summer 2019 via a system software update.
Also debuting on the a6400 is Sony's "Real-time Tracking." This mode utilises Sony's algorithm that includes artificial intelligence (AI) based object recognition and processes colour, subject distance (depth), and pattern (brightness) as spatial information to ensure that all subjects can be captured with accuracy. Additionally, when photographing or videographing humans or animals, face and eye position information is recognised by AI and the subject's eye is monitored in real time with high tracking precision. This can be activated by a simple half press of the shutter button, or can be assigned to a custom function
In terms of overall shooting speeds, the camera can shoot at up to 11 fps with full AF/AE tracking while utilising the mechanical shutter, and up to 8 fps with full AF/AE tracking while silent shooting. It can shoot at each of these speeds for up to 116 frames JPEG Standard / 46 frames raw compressed, greatly increasing the chances of capturing the moment.
**Advancements in Image Quality**
Sony's a6400 is equipped with a 24.2MP APS-C image sensor that is paired with an upgraded BIONZ X processor to deliver improved image quality and colour reproduction in all types of shooting conditions. Standard ISO ranges up to ISO 32,000 for both stills and movies, and is expandable up to ISO 102,400 for still images, with good noise reduction at medium and high sensitivities.
The camera also inherits many of the image processing algorithms from Sony's full-frame cameras, suppressing noise while preserving resolution and improving texture depiction.
**4K Movie Recording with Fast Hybrid Autofocus**
The versatile a6400 is a solid video camera, offering internal 4K UHD (3840 x 2160) movie recording with full pixel readout and no pixel binning to collect about 2.4x the amount of data required for 4K movies, and then oversamples it to produce high quality 4K footage with detail and depth. Focusing during movie shooting is fast and stable thanks to upgraded Fast Hybrid AF technology, which keeps the subject in constant smooth focus, even if an object crosses in front of the camera. This advanced AF plus touch focus functionality makes it a suitable camera choice for many vloggers and video creators that are regularly creating and uploading content online.
For time-lapse movie creation, the camera features built-in interval recording that can be set anywhere between 1 and 60 seconds, with a total number of shots from 1 to 9999. AE tracking sensitivity can be adjusted to "High", "Mid," or "Low" during interval shooting, allowing for reduced changes in exposure over the shooting interval.
Additionally, for the first time in a Sony APS-C mirrorless camera, this model includes an HLG (Hybrid Log-Gamma) picture profile, which supports an Instant HDR workflow, allowing HDR (HLG) compatible TV's to playback beautiful, true-to-life 4K HDR imagery. Further, both S-Log2 and S-Log3 are available for increased colour grading flexibility, as well as Zebra functionality, Gamma Display assist, and proxy recording. The camera can also record Full HD at 120 fps at up to 100 Mb/s, allowing footage to be reviewed and eventually edited into 4x or 5x slow-motion video files in Full HD resolution with AF tracking.
**Upgraded Build for Increased Versatility**
This camera is designed to offer a high level of functionality and customisation to maximise shooting freedom. The a6400 features a fully tiltable 180° 3.0" LCD flip screen with 921,600 dots of resolution that allows for simple and effective framing of selfie-style shooting for both still and video capture. Utilising this capability, vloggers will be able to cheque and monitor composition throughout their entire creative process. The LCD screen is also equipped with touch functionality, with options for Touch Pad, Touch Focus, Touch Shutter, and Touch Tracking, which quickly activates "Real-time Tracking" through the touch screen.
The camera features a high-quality XGA OLED Tru-finder viewfinder, extensive customisation with 89 functions that are assignable to 8 custom keys, My Dial and My Menu functionality, enhanced overall menu usability, a help screen for menus, star rating for images, and many other features that allow for a seamless shooting experience. It is also built with a tough magnesium-alloy design and has a durable shutter that is rated for approximately 200,000 cycles. It also is capable of seamlessly transferring files to a smartphone or tablet when connected to the new Imaging Edge Mobile application.

Specifications
Imaging | |
Lens Mount | Sony E-Mount |
Camera Format | APS-C (1.5x Crop Factor) |
Pixels | Actual: 25 Megapixel Effective: 24.2 Megapixel |
Max Resolution | 24 MP6000 x 4000 |
Aspect Ratio | 3:2, 16:9 |
Sensor Type / Size | CMOS, 23.5 x 15.6 mm |
File Formats | Still Images: JPEG, RAW Movies: AVCHD 2.0, MP4, XAVC S Audio: AC3, Dolby Digital 2ch, Linear PCM |
Bit Depth | 14-Bit |
Dust Reduction System | Yes |
Memory Card Type | SD SDHC SDXC microSD microSDHC microSDXC Memory Stick Pro Duo Memory Stick PRO HG-Duo Memory Stick Micro (M2) |
Image Stabilisation | None |
AV Recording | |
Video Recording | Yes, NTSC/PAL |
Video Format | 3840 x 2160p at 24/25/30 fps (100 Mb/s XAVC S) 3840 x 2160p at 24/25/30 fps (60 Mb/s XAVC S) 1920 x 1080p at 100/120 fps (100 Mb/s XAVC S) 1920 x 1080p at 100/120 fps (60 Mb/s XAVC S) 1920 x 1080 at 24/25/30/50/60 fps (50 Mb/s XAVC S) 1920 x 1080 at 50/60 fps (25 Mb/s XAVC S) 1920 x 1080 at 25/30 fps (16 Mb/s XAVC S) 1280 x 720 at 100/120 fps (50 Mb/s XAVC S) 1920 x 1080p at 50/60 fps (28 Mb/s AVCHD) 1920 x 1080p at 24/25 fps (24 Mb/s AVCHD) 1920 x 1080p at 24/25 fps (17 Mb/s AVCHD) 1920 x 1080i at 50/60 fps (24 Mb/s AVCHD) 1920 x 1080i at 50/60 fps (17 Mb/s AVCHD) 1920 x 1080p at 50/60 fps (28 Mb/s MP4) 1920 x 1080p at 25/30 fps (16 Mb/s MP4) 1440 x 1080 at 25/30 fps (MP4) 1280 x 720p at 25/30 fps (6 Mb/s MP4) 640 x 480 at 25/30 fps |
Aspect Ratio | 16:9 |
Video Clip Length | Up to 29 Minutes |
Audio Recording | Built-In Mic: With Video (Stereo) Optional External Mic: With Video (Stereo) |
Focus Control | |
Focus Type | Auto & Manual Focus |
Focus Mode | Automatic (A), Continuous-Servo AF (C), Direct Manual Focus (DMF), Manual Focus (M), Single-servo AF (S) |
Autofocus Points | Phase Detection: 425 Contrast Detection: 425 |
Viewfinder/Display | |
Viewfinder Type | Electronic |
Viewfinder Size | 0.39" |
Viewfinder Pixel Count | 2,359,296 |
Viewfinder Eye Point | 23.00 mm |
Viewfinder Coverage | 100% |
Viewfinder Magnification | Approx. 1.07x |
Dioptre Adjustment | -4.0 to +3.0 m |
Display Screen | 3" Rear Screen Tilting Touchscreen LCD (921,600) |
Exposure Control | |
ISO Sensitivity | 100 to 32000 (Extended Mode:100 to 102400) |
Shutter | Type: Electronic & Mechanical Speed: 30 to 1/4000 Second , Bulb Mode |
Remote Control | RMT-DSLR2 (Optional) |
Metering Method | Average Metering, Centre-Weighted Average Metering, Multi-Zone Metering, Spot Metering, Highlight Weighted |
Exposure Modes | Modes: Aperture Priority, Auto, Intelligent Auto, Manual, Movie, Programme, Scene Selection, Shutter Priority, Superior Auto, Sweep Panorama Metering Range: EV -2.0 to EV 20.0 Compensation: -5 EV to +5 EV (in 1/3, 1/2 EV Steps) |
White Balance Modes | Auto, Cloudy, Colour Temperature, Colour Temperature Filter, Custom, Daylight, Flash, Fluorescent (Cool White), Fluorescent (Day White), Fluorescent (Daylight), Fluorescent (Warm White), Incandescent, Shade, Underwater |
Buffer/Continuous Shooting | Up to 11 fps at 24.2 MP for up to 46 Frames in Raw Format Up to 11 fps at 24.2 MP for up to 116 Frames in JPEG Format Up to 11 fps at 24.2 MP for up to 115 Frames in JPEG Format Up to 11 fps at 24.2 MP for up to 99 Frames in JPEG Format |
Flash | |
Flash Modes | Auto Fill-In Hi-Speed Sync Off Rear Sync Red-Eye Reduction Slow Sync Wireless |
Built-in Flash | Yes |
Guide No. | 19.69' / 6 m ISO100 |
Max Sync Speed | 1 / 160 Second |
Flash Compensation | -3 EV to +3 EV (in 1/3 or 1/2 EV steps) |
Dedicated Flash System | TTL |
External Flash Connection | Hot Shoe, Wireless |
Performance | |
Self Timer | 2, 5, 10 Seconds |
Interval Recording | Yes |
Connectivity | 1/8" Microphone, HDMI D (Micro), USB 2.0 Micro-B, Wired Remote Port |
Wi-Fi Capable | Yes |
Power | |
Battery | 1 x NP-FW50 Rechargeable Lithium-Ion Battery Pack, 7.2 VDC, 1080 mAh |
AC Power Adapter | AC-UUE12 (Included) |
Operating Temperature | 32 to 104°F / 0 to 40°C |
Physical | |
Dimensions (W x H x D) | 120.0 x 66.9 x 59.7 mm |
Weight | 403 g (with battery and memory card) |
